Lab Tech Assistant Jobs in Utah

A Laboratory Technician Assistant in the med tech industry is responsible for supporting technologists in the laboratory by preparing and organizing samples for analysis, maintaining laboratory equipment, and adhering to lab procedures and safety protocols. They play an essential role in the accurate and efficient processing of patient samples, contributing to the delivery of reliable and timely diagnostic results. These professionals often handle administrative tasks such as record keeping, data entry, and inventory management as well.

Key skills for a Lab Tech Assistant include attention to detail, organization, technical proficiency, and a strong understanding of laboratory safety procedures. Certification as a lab assistant is typically required, and this may include passing an exam through the American Society for Clinical Pathology or a similar accrediting body. Prior to becoming a Lab Tech Assistant, individuals may have roles such as a Phlebotomist, a Medical Assistant, or a Lab Aide, all of which provide relevant experience in clinical lab settings.

Highest Education Level

Lab Tech Assistants in Utah offer the following education background
Vocational Degree or Certification
28.6%
Bachelor's Degree
26.1%
Associate's Degree
18.5%
High School or GED
17.1%
Master's Degree
5.5%
Some College
2.2%
Doctorate Degree
1.6%
Some High School
0.4%
